Commercial lenders include commercial banks, mutual companies, private lending institutions, hard money lenders and other financial groups. These lenders typically have widely varying standards on which they base their loan criteria and evaluate potential borrowers—but are often focused exclusively on the private market and have more lenient financial qualifications than banks.

Real lenders don't want the down payment check written to them. Instead, that check should be written out to a trust, which holds the money in a secure place until you authorize actual payment.
